Apple just released the first iOS and iPadOS 13 beta to everyone – TechCrunch
This is your opportunity to get a glimpse of the future of iOS — and iPadOS. Apple just released the first public beta of iOS 13 and iPadOS 13, the next major version of the operating systems for the iPhone and iPad.
